Emperor Zhongzong of Tang China

Zhongzong was an Emperor of the Tang Dynasty of China, ruling briefly in 684 and again from 705 to 710.

He was son of Emperor Gaozong of Tang China and Empress Wu. He succeeded his father in 684. His mother however soon deposed him in favor of his younger brother Emperor Ruizong of Tang China . By the end of the year Ruizong was also deposed and Wu took the throne for herself.

After being secluded for over twenty years , Zhongzong was caught in the middle of a bitter power strugle within the court. The Empress Wu and her lover, Wu Sansi, ran the court with a great deal of corruption. She sold Buddhist Monkhoods and positions at court while taking child slaves.

He eventually succeeded his own mother in 705 and reigned until 710. He was then succeeded by Emperor Shao of Tang China .
